Floating ranges are rejected by the Corvel gate at merge time. Exceptions require a waiver from the build-integrity group and expire after one release cycle. Quarterly, the Thornquist bot proposes batched upgrades, which go through the standard review path. Every published artifact carries provenance metadata linking it to its locked manifest. The token for the current policy-compliant reference build appears below.

build token for bageg-yahof: htk3_673

Hey, welcome aboard! Quick heads-up on the Tallyknot dedupe pipeline, since your plugins will hit it constantly. Merges run nightly, and records flagged as duplicates get a 48-hour grace period before collapsing — so don't panic if your plugin sees "ghost" records briefly. If a merge looks wrong, you can file a split request instead of paging anyone. Everything, including the match-rule reference, lives on our internal page.

wiki page, baguf-kahap: https://confluence.tolvaqsys.internal/browse/display/projects/8d5f528f

Archiving cold buckets (Fernlock tier): verify no reads in 90 days via the Oakmere access report, then run the archive job with dry-run first. Lifecycle rules move objects to deep freeze after confirmation; restores take up to 12 hours. Never delete manifests — they are the only restore index. Log each archive run in the ledger, quoting the job token printed below.

session token of bajeg-bajop = htk4_6c57

## Quillbase Environments — SQL Linting

New team members: all SQL files in Quillbase repos are linted in CI before merge. The linter enforces lowercase keywords, explicit column lists, and a ban on unqualified deletes. Staging runs the same ruleset as production, so fix warnings locally rather than suppressing them. The linter's environment configuration is listed below.

service settings:
ralael:
  pin: 7453
  tenant: zorath
  seal: seal_087806e4
  metrics_host: metrics.ralael.paliqworks.example
  standby_team: fraath
  escalation: praok-istiel
  nonce: 10e083